CEA Industries Appoints Accounting & Compliance Expert Glenn Tyranski to Board Amidst Proxy Contest
Summary
CEA Industries appointed Glenn W. Tyranski, an accounting and compliance expert, to its Board of Directors, filling a vacancy and taking on key committee roles amidst an ongoing proxy contest.

New Director Appointment
Glenn W. Tyranski was appointed to the Board of Directors of CEA Industries Inc., effective February 8, 2026, filling a previously disclosed vacancy.

Key Committee Roles
Mr. Tyranski will serve as Chair of the Audit Committee and also join the Compensation, Nominating & Governance, and Strategic Committees.

Extensive Expertise
Tyranski brings over three decades of experience in corporate governance, financial reporting, and regulatory compliance, with prior executive roles at the New York Stock Exchange, FTI Consulting, and Ernst & Young.

Context of Proxy Contest
This appointment occurs amidst an active proxy contest with activist investor YZi Labs Management, which has been pressing for changes to the company's board and governance since January 2026.
Analysis
CEA Industries has appointed Glenn W. Tyranski, an experienced accounting and compliance expert, to its Board of Directors. This appointment is particularly significant given the ongoing proxy contest initiated by activist investor YZi Labs Management, which has been actively challenging the company's governance and board composition. Tyranski's background, including roles at the NYSE, FTI Consulting, and Ernst & Young, and his immediate appointment as Chair of the Audit Committee, suggests a strategic move by the company to bolster its corporate governance and financial oversight capabilities. This could be an attempt to address concerns raised by the activist investor or to strengthen the board's position ahead of potential shareholder votes. The company notes that half of its six directors have joined in the last five months, indicating a significant board refreshment.
